Marie E. Bussiere is a member of the Assistant Secretary of the Navy (Research, Development and Acquisition) Chief Engineer team supporting Deputy Assistant Secretary of the Navy for Research, Development, Test and Evaluation (RDT&E) strategic goals and objectives. Ms. Bussiere provides technical and management direction of senior scientists, engineers and managers who perform and manage science and technology and RDT&E for Navy Digital Transformation to maximize agility, interoperability, reusability and scalability across the enterprise. Ms. Bussiere provides senior level leadership to transform the culture and workforce to adopt the tools, processes, methods, training, and collaborative environments necessary for Naval Digital Engineering across the lifecycle. She is the recipient of the Department of the Navy Meritorious Civilian Service Award.

Ms. Bussiere performed as the Department Head for the Undersea Warfare (USW) Combat Systems Department from May 2012 through September 2021. In this position, she was responsible for planning, directing, and conducting a full spectrum program for submarine combat systems. She led approximately 625 scientists, engineers, and staff personnel conducting applied research; exploratory and advanced development; systems analysis, design, engineering, and acquisition; test and evaluation; logistics engineering; fleet introduction; and in-service engineering support. She is the recipient of the 2014 Providence Business News Business Women Award for Outstanding Mentor, 2016 NAVSEA Warfare Center Newport Excellence in Teaming Award, 2019 Commander/Technical Director Award,  2019 John C. Mickey Award for Collaboration – Live, Virtual, Constructive (LVC) Modeling and Simulation, 2020 Naval Sea Systems Command Innovation Award for Live Virtual Constructive, and 2021 NAVSEA Warfare Center Newport Excellence in Technical Innovation for Live Virtual Constructive.

Ms. Bussiere performed as the Department of the Navy (DON) Modeling and Simulation (M&S) Office Executive (Acting) from October 2020 through March 2021, leading the Navy’s M&S enterprise-wide efforts as a national expert in M&S.  Ms. Bussiere possesses expert scientific and technical knowledge of Threat Engineering, Digital Modeling, Mission level modeling and simulation, and Mission engineering and analysis.  Ms. Bussiere provided support to the development and alignment of policy to promote synchronized use of M&S capabilities throughout the DON supporting Enterprise and Service level requirements and the reuse of M&S capabilities.

Ms. Bussiere performed as the Technical Director (Acting) of Naval Undersea Warfare Center Division, Newport from November 2017 through January 2018.

Ms. Bussiere assumed the leadership of the Platform and Payload Integration Department (Acting) from March through September 2017. The Platform and Payload Integration Department’s mission is to provide full spectrum life-cycle technical leadership and knowledge base for submarine missile/payload integration, and USW launcher systems. The Department’s expertise is conducting scientific research, modeling and simulation, test and evaluation, technology development, concept/advanced development, engineering/ operational systems development, systems training, and in-service engineering functions including system alteration, modernization and upgrade.

Ms. Bussiere began her career as a co-op student at the Newport Naval Base in 1988 as an engineering technician in the Trident Command and Control Systems Maintenance Activity. She earned a Bachelor’s of Science degree in Electrical Engineering in 1991 from the University of Rhode Island (URI), a Master’s of Business Administration from Salve Regina University in 2000 and received a diploma from the Naval War College for coursework in 2000 in the areas of Strategy and Policy, National Security Decision Making, and Joint Maritime Operations as well as Joint Professional Military Education Phase I Certification. Ms. Bussiere also earned a Cybersecurity Fundamentals certificate from the Naval Postgraduate School in Monterey, CA.

Throughout her 34-year career at NUWC Division Newport, Ms. Bussiere has held a variety of leadership positions, including Head of the Undersea Weapons Acquisition and Life Cycle Engineering Division within the Torpedo Systems Department, Head of the Logistics Product Development Branch within the Undersea Warfare Combat Systems Department, and Royal Australian Navy Replacement Combat System Lead System Engineer. She is also Division Newport’s Logistics Career Field Manager for the Naval Acquisition Development Program and NAVSEA’s LVC M&S Knowledge Point Champion.
